Article Title: The Innate Immune Factor Apolipoprotein L1 Restricts HIV-1 Infection
doi: 10.1128/JVI.02828-13
Figure Lengend Snippet: APOL1 inhibits HIV-1production and infectivity. (A) 293T cells were seeded in 6-well plates and transfected with the indicated combination HIV-1 proviral construct DNA (1 μg), A3G (1 μg), and APOL1 (1 μg) expression vectors. Twenty hours after transfection, the whole-cell lysates (50 μg/lane) and pelleted viruses were separated by 10% SDS-PAGE, transferred to nitrocellulose membranes, and analyzed by immunoblotting for HIV-1 protein expression. (B) APOL1 inhibits intracellular accumulation of HIV-1 Vpu. 293T cells were cotransfected with the indicated HIV-1 proviral DNA and APOL1 or pcDNA3.1 vectors. The whole-cell lysates were analyzed by immunoblotting for the expression of Vpu, APOL1, and actin. (C) APOL1 depletes cellular HIV-1 Gag and stimulates accumulation of lysosomes. 293T cells were transfected with 1 μg of HIV-1 89.6 and 0.5 μg of pcDNA3.1 (control) or 0.5 μg of APOL1-myc vector (APOL1). Five hours later, the cells were trypsinized and a fraction of transfected cells was transferred into 2-well chamber dishes. Twenty hours after transfection, the cells were incubated for 30 min with LysoTracker red (100 nM), followed by fixation, permeabilization, and staining with rabbit anti-p17 Gag and goat anti-rabbit Alexa 488. For APOL1 labeling, the permeabilized cells were stained with mouse anti-myc and goat anti-mouse Alexa 647 antibodies. The cells were mounted with SlowFade with DAPI to stain nuclei (blue) and subjected to confocal microscopy. Number of lysosomes/cell (red fluorescent puncta) were determined and are presented as means ± SDs from 10 control cells and from 10 cells expressing APOL1 (pink). (D) APOL1 reduces HIV-1 infectivity. 293T cells were transfected with NL4-3 or JR-CSF alone or in combination with A3G and APOL1 (1 μg of DNA each). Cell supernatants containing released viruses were filtered, and equal amounts of HIV-1 (normalized by p24 ELISA) were added to TZM-bl indicator cells in triplicate. The relative infectivity of viruses was determined by a luciferase assay. Infectivity of the virus produced by cells transfected with HIV-1 proviral DNA only was set as 1.0 (control). Error bars indicate SDs.

Figure Lengend Snippet: Proposed model for APOL1-mediated inhibition of HIV-1 expression. (Left side) In the absence of APOL1, HIV-1 Gag is mainly targeted to the plasma membrane, where virus assembly takes place. Expression of HIV-1 Vif depletes cells of A3G and preserves infectivity of the virus progeny. (Right side) In the presence of APOL1, transcription of HIV-1 is partly inhibited, which leads to decreased synthesis of Gag protein. Gag protein is targeted for degradation in the lysosomal compartment, which expands due to stimulation of lysosome biogenesis induced by nuclear translocation of TFEB in cells expressing APOL1. Here, Gag is also targeted to the plasma membrane, but increased endocytosis redirects Gag to endosomes that efficiently fuse with an increased pool of lysosomes. Infectivity of produced virions is partly reduced by APOL1-dependent suppression of HIV-1 transcription and reduction of cellular Vif levels by degradation in lysosomes and secretion in microvesicles (Exo). As a result, host restriction factor A3G is not degraded but encapsidated and reduces HIV-1 virion infectivity. LYS, lysosomes; LE/MVB, late endosomes or multivesicular bodies; EE, early endosomes.
